Augmented reality (AR) mobile games like Pokémon GO have totally transformed our gaming experiences. By overlaying digital elements onto the real world, AR allows us to catch Pokémon in our own neighborhoods as we explore and discover new creatures.
But what if your neighborhood is a rural area with limited PokéStops or Gyms? Or if you really want to catch region-exclusive Pokémon not available in your country?
GPS spoofing provides the answer. By faking your location within Pokémon GO, you can transport yourself anywhere in the world to access gameplay features and content tied to real-world geography.
I‘ve been an avid Pokémon GO player and spoofer for over 5 years. In this comprehensive guide, I‘ll share everything I‘ve learned about spoofing locations safely on both Android and iOS.
Here‘s what I‘ll cover:
- The benefits of location spoofing in Pokémon GO
- How GPS mocking and spoofing actually work
- Step-by-step spoofing instructions for Android and iOS
- Challenges and solutions for avoiding ban risks
- Expert tips to stay under Niantic‘s radar
- FAQs on hot topics like jailbreaking and modified Pokémon GO clients
Let‘s do this! I‘ll walk you through spoofing your location in Pokémon GO like a pro.
Contents
Why Should You Spoof Your Location in Pokémon GO?
Here are the main reasons millions of Pokémon GO players spoof their GPS locations:
-
Catch region-exclusive Pokémon – Want a Kangaskhan from Australia or a Mr. Mime from Europe? Spoofing lets you catch Pokémon limited to events or geographic regions. As a bonus, you can then trade them to friends back home who don‘t spoof!
-
Access more PokéStops and Gyms – Rural players are often starved for PokéStops and Gyms. Spoofing allows you to temporarily transport yourself to urban areas with many more points of interest.
-
Participate in region-locked events – Special in-game events are sometimes geofenced. Spoofers can override restrictions and join events globally.
-
Get an edge over the competition – With more PokéStops, rare Pokémon, and items from gifting foreign friends, spoofers can gain advantages over legitimate players.
-
Play from home or while traveling – Why play outdoors when you can spoof Pokémon GO anywhere, anytime? Spoofing makes the game more accessible for disabled players as well.
Spoofing opens up exciting possibilities that enhance gameplay. But before doing so, it helps to understand exactly how location spoofing works on a technical level.
How Does GPS Spoofing for Pokémon GO Actually Work?
Pokémon GO relies heavily on your phone‘s GPS sensor and Location Services to track movement in the real world. Apps like Google Maps do the same thing.
By default, your phone gets GPS data from satellites to determine precise latitude and longitude coordinates for your position.
GPS spoofing tricks apps into thinking you‘re somewhere you‘re not by overriding the default GPS data.
There are a few common spoofing techniques:
-
Mock locations – A developer setting that allows a spoofing app to directly override GPS coordinates for all apps. Requires a rooted Android device.
-
Modified/hacked clients – Modified Pokémon GO apps that ignore real GPS data and take inputted coordinates. High risk of getting banned.
-
Location spoofing apps – Create a virtual GPS overlay to indirectly spoof your location. Easier to setup on both jailbroken and non-jailbroken devices.
So mocking and spoofing apps hijack the flow of position data before it reaches apps like Pokémon GO.
For enhanced protection, I also recommend running a VPN while spoofing. This masks your real public IP address to prevent Niantic from sniffing your true location.
Now let‘s look at how to put these techniques into action on both major mobile platforms.
Full Guide to Spoofing in Pokémon GO on Android
Here is the step-by-step process for spoofing your location in Pokémon GO on an Android device:
Step 1: Root Your Android Phone
Rooting gives you privileged system access needed to mock locations at the device level. Popular one-click rooting apps include:
-
KingRoot – Free root app with simple UI and good success rate. May install unwanted apps in background.
-
Magisk – Powerful and customizable root utility. Unlocks advanced functionality.
-
SuperSU – Reliable root but requires PC connection for initial setup.
Rooting does come with security risks though, like increased vulnerability to malware. So I advise using an alternate "burner" device if possible, rather than your primary phone.
Step 2: Install a GPS Spoofing App
On the Play Store, search for apps with GPS spoofing or mock locations capabilities:
App | Cost | Rating |
---|---|---|
Fake GPS Free | Free | 4.0 ⭐ |
GPS JoyStick | Free | 4.4 ⭐ |
Mock Mock Locations | $3.99 | 4.1 ⭐ |
I prefer GPS JoyStick for its joystick controller interface. Make sure to enable "Unknown sources" in Android settings to install apps from outside the Play Store if needed.
Step 3: Enable Developer Options
Go to Settings > About phone > Software information. Tap "Build number" 7 times to unlock Developer options. Tap it to enable:
- USB debugging – Permits spoofer apps to mock locations
- Mock locations – Allows fake locations
Step 4: Choose Your Mock Location App
In Developer Options, tap "Select mock location app" and choose the GPS spoofing app you installed earlier. This permits the app to override your actual GPS data.
Step 5: Install a Reliable VPN
A VPN adds critical encryption and IP masking that hides your real location from Niantic. I recommend VPNs like NordVPN, ExpressVPN, or Surfshark.
Step 6: Launch Spoofing App & Set Location
Open your GPS spoofing app and search for a location to spoof, like Santa Monica Pier. Tap the location and hit "Play" to activate mock coordinates.
Step 7: Start Pokémon GO
You can now move around the virtual map with joystick controls. Respect cooldown times between actions to appear more natural and avoid getting soft banned.
And that covers the core steps for location spoofing on Android! Now let‘s look at how it differs on iPhone and iOS.
Full Guide to Spoofing in Pokémon GO on iOS
Due to Apple‘s walled garden ecosystem, spoofing on iOS requires some extra steps:
Step 1: Jailbreak Your iPhone
Jailbreaking removes some default device restrictions that block apps from mocking locations. Some recommended jailbreak tools include:
-
unc0ver – Compatible with all recent iOS versions. Backed by a strong open-source community.
-
checkra1n – Hardware-based jailbreak that works on all iOS devices via bootrom exploit.
-
Taig9 – Simple untethered jailbreak tool for older iOS 9 versions.
Jailbreaking does void your device warranty though, so again, use a secondary device if possible.
Step 2: Install a GPS Spoofing App
Browse the Cydia store for tweaked location spoofing apps:
App | Cost | Rating |
---|---|---|
AnyGo | $4.99 | 4.7 ⭐ |
LocationFaker++ | $2.50 | 4.0 ⭐ |
Pokémon GO Spoofing Expert | $5.99 | 4.2 ⭐ |
The increased cost covers developer efforts to continually bypass detection mechanisms.
Step 3: Install tsProtector to Bypass Jailbreak Detection
The tsProtector app will disguise your jailbroken state from Niantic‘s anticheat engines. This add-on is a must-have for evading instant bans.
Step 4: Install a VPN App
Again, a VPN like NordVPN or ExpressVPN is vital for encrypting traffic and masking your real public IP address.
Step 5: Set Mock Location & Launch Pokémon GO
Choose a location in your spoofing app, connect to a nearby VPN server, then launch Pokémon GO to play with your fake GPS coordinates.
While more complex, jailbreaking unlocks nearly limitless spoofing potential. Just be cautious installing apps and tweaks from unofficial sources.
4 Expert Tips to Avoid Getting Banned for Spoofing
Niantic aggressively bans accounts caught cheating or spoofing locations. You can avoid this fate with disciplined spoofing practices:
🔹 Use realistic movement patterns – Don‘t teleport wildly all over the globe. Walk or drive at reasonable speeds between spots.
🔹 Limit your teleport radius – Jumping over 500km will get flagged. Stick to your geographic region.
🔹 Respect cooldown times – Wait 1-2 hours before interacting after teleporting to avoid softbans.
🔹 Never log in from multiple devices – Always close the app fully before logging in elsewhere.
With experience, I‘ve fine-tuned my spoofing style to appear totally organic. As long as you avoid reckless behaviors, you can enjoy spoofing safely for years.
FAQs About Location Spoofing in Pokémon GO
Let‘s wrap up with answers to some frequently asked questions:
Q: What is the best Pokémon GO spoofer for Android?
Of the common spoofing options, I recommend GPS JoyStick for its excellent joystick controller interface.
Q: Can I get banned for using a joystick in Pokémon GO?
You won‘t get banned just for using a joystick. However, teleporting without respecting cooldown limits can trigger red flags.
Q: Is an iOS jailbreak safe?
Jailbreaking does carry inherent security risks. Avoid installing untrusted apps and stick to reputable sources like the main Cydia store.
Q: Why does my Pokémon GO keep detecting mock locations?
Try restarting your device and ensuring the VPN connection is active before launching Pokémon GO after mocking a location.
Q: Are there any working auto-walkers or teleport mods?
Yes, many GPS spoofing apps have auto-walking and teleport features built-in. Just use them responsibly.
And that covers everything you need to start catching ‘em all – no matter where you‘re located in the world!
Spoofing responsibly lets you enjoy augmented reality gaming without geographic restrictions. Just be smart to keep your account safe from Niantic‘s ban waves.
With the right tools and techniques, you can become a Pokémon GO master without leaving your home. Happy hunting, fellow trainers!